Transaction 6b8465ee26ec04f8871bc1a90587061e9d98645e2376d6c6b7cf53dcde7e1440
1 Input
1 Output
-
6b8465ee26ec04f8871bc1a90587061e9d98645e2376d6c6b7cf53dcde7e1440:0
- value
- 3013794
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ae05bd9179188daf23993823188111ae697698ed OP_EQUALVERIFY OP_CHECKSIG
- address
- Lb66iSy2s2cdo2UNkfuriaZauCxmGPkTCM